Identifying Key Metrics for Measuring Efficiency in Directional Drilling

Recently, there have been considerable advancements in the directional drilling industry that made the introduction of intelligent drilling technologies possible. For example, the TP259-2H production well test at Tarim Basin, with these innovations, has greatly improved operational efficiency and provided cost savings to oil and gas exploration projects. Smart drilling systems enable an extraction-based approach in which companies can optimize drilling parameters, achieve lesser non-productive time, and drill more accurately-with benefits for resource extractions. Tallies of key performance indicators are incredibly important in measuring efficiency in directional drilling. These may include rate of penetration (ROP), time to drill, and frequency of equipment failures-all of which quantify the overall performance of an operation. Also, with real-time feedback and monitoring systems, teams are enabled to adjust along way in their strategy, staying committed to their drilling operations and in control of the costs associated with it. Implementing Advanced Technologies to Streamline Drilling Operations

In the fast-moving world of directional drilling, advanced technology is key to operating efficiently and saving respectable dollars. Innovations like real-time data analysis, automated drilling systems, and AI-based planning tools have formed an important basis for modern drilling operations. These technologies provide process efficiencies, rapid decision-making by teams, and proactive solutions to issues before advancement with serious cost consequences.

One of the tagline advancements IoT devices allow continuous monitoring of drilling parameters in real-time. By doing so, they allow operators to optimize their drilling strategies dynamically in the face of ever-changing drilling environments. Secondly, machine learning algorithms can monitor historical drilling data and find patterns and trends that can help decide what's coming next. This behavior can statistically improve the companies' accuracy and decrease NDTP, thus lowering the costs.

Meanwhile, simulation software allows the team to develop digital twins of their drilling operations. They can vary scenarios in this controlled environment to find the most efficient drilling methods and configurations. By adopting advanced solutions, such firms will not only enhance their operational workflow but will also become frontrunners in an extremely competitive market for driving projects faster and with greater certainty.

Risk Management Techniques to Mitigate Delays and Overbudgeting

In the directional drilling environment, risk effective management guarantees time and cost for a project. A good report generated from the International Association of Drilling Contractors claims that close to 25% of drilling sites go over their budgets primarily because of unexpected complications during drilling, such as equipment failure, variability in geology, or regulatory interference. Implementing robust risk management techniques significantly reduces the delays and costs involved in that.

One excellent option is a comprehensive risk management program prior to project initiation and identification of possible risk sources concerning subsurface conditions, Drilling Equipment, and operation logistics. Using advanced geological modeling and simulation technologies, it is possible for companies to have clearer ideas in terms of possible challenges. As indicated in the 2022 SPE report, projects employing predictive analytics and geological data saved up to 15% of non-productive time (NPT), where some costs are eliminated.

Only a culture of continuous communication and collaboration between the stakeholders will take risk management to greater heights. According to a study by Deloitte, there is a 30% higher probability of completion of projects in terms of deadlines and budgets in such organizations which have encouraged open communication among engineers, contractors, and regulatory bodies. Monitoring the progress of milestones on the project at regular intervals and making necessary changes based on new emerging risks is the best way to ensure staying on track in a rapidly changing environment.

With these techniques for risk management, improved operational efficiency can be coupled, with newer and better ways of minimizing delays and overruns, ensuring that the project runs smoothly with its profitability margins intact.

Analyzing Data and Performance Metrics for Continuous Improvement

In directional drilling, data analytics and performance indicators have an important enhancement for operational efficiency and cost savings. The project manager can analyze the key performance indicators (KPIs) to determine the specific areas for improvement, ensuring the best use of resources. Thus, creating an environment of continuous improvement: adapting and innovating in real-time from feedback will reduce the operational costs due to the improved processes.

With advanced analytics tools, companies are able to analyze massive amounts of data generated throughout drilling operations. These insights can find those trends and patterns that, at times, are not that obvious. An example could be drill performance metric analysis to identify the specific techniques that yield desirable results under different geological conditions. By adjusting strategies according to overarching data analysis, teams will empower their ability to make decisions faster with lesser downtime and maximize drilling efficiency.

Last but not least, integrating improved technologies or methodologies into operational practice enhances achievements from data assessment. Predictive maintenance and machine learning are techniques that can anticipate possible failures of equipment before they occur, allowing for action that saves time as well as costs. Through ongoing analysis and modification of operating practices, directional drilling projects will accomplish unmatched efficiency and competitiveness in an increasing complex market.
